AMY ROSE DEAL JOINING LINGUISTICS DEPARTMENT

We are thrilled to announce that Amy Rose Deal will be joining the Linguistics Department as of January 1, 2012. Amy Rose is a theoretical syntactician who received her Ph.D. from the University of Massachusetts, Amherst, in 2010. She has been at Harvard University for two years. Amy Rose’s work spans the syntax-semantics and syntax-morphology interfaces, and much of it is based on her own field work on Nez Perce.
